I was talking to someone about high protein foods and they said that one shouldn't eat shrimp as it would raise your cholesterol. I was pretty sure that recommendation had changed around the same time as the one about eggs so I looked it up and it had. Both eggs and shrimp have a lot of cholesterol in them, but they don't contribute to human body cholesterol significantly. Surprised me that someone still followed older nutrition rules.

The play we saw last night was tremendous. It's based on a true story/Minnesota history I did not know. During WW2, young men who were interred in Japanese Camps with their families were offered the chance to join the army and go to a special Japanese language training to become spies and translators. Even though they were 2nd generation Americans, many states didn't want to run the program. Minnesota did, so the language training happened here. The subject of internment camps for Japanese citizens is such an ugly part of our history, and sadly, tragically, feels relevant.
